The Graduate Centre for Management (GCM) embraces opportunities for skills enhancement towards lifelong learning and the creation of a transformative environment in which accessibility, equity, and the redress of past inequalities can be addressed.

We aim to provide affordable, quality education based on academic and vocational learning platforms, with special emphasis on executive management and related training that will encourage portability through national and international cooperative relationships.

As a centre of excellence, we offer fully accredited and articulated credit-bearing professional short courses.
The Graduate Centre for Management is renowned for contributing to Government Training and Development and national tourism education. It offers short courses in Tourism, Tourist Guiding, and Event Management.

These short courses are available on campus or in-house, as scheduled or on request. They can be offered to individuals or corporate and institutional clients with twelve or more participants and may be customised from our many National Diploma offerings to meet personal, management, human resource, and skills development needs.

Our courses are offered on a block release, full-time, or part-time basis and are facilitated by qualified and experienced academics. Participants who have successfully completed a course through the GCM will attend one of two formal annual certificate award ceremonies.
